Evaluation of aMMP-8 and IL-1β Levels and Marginal Bone Loss Associated With Peri-Implant Mucositis and Peri-Implantitis in Postmenopausal Women

Summary
Peri-implant mucositis and peri-implantitis are among the major biological complications threatening the long-term success of dental implants. Current diagnostic approaches are primarily based on clinical and radiographic assessments; however, there is still a need for reliable biomarkers that can detect biological alterations before extensive tissue destruction occurs. Hormonal changes associated with the postmenopausal period may influence bone metabolism and inflammatory responses, thereby increasing the susceptibility of peri-implant tissues to disease. Nevertheless, studies investigating local inflammatory biomarkers in peri-implant diseases among postmenopausal women remain limited.
Active matrix metalloproteinase-8 (aMMP-8) is a key enzyme involved in collagen degradation and connective tissue destruction and is considered one of the most important biomarkers of periodontal and peri-implant tissue breakdown. Interleukin-1 beta (IL-1β) is a potent pro-inflammatory cytokine associated with inflammatory responses, bone resorption, and tissue destruction. Assessment of these biomarkers in peri-implant crevicular fluid may contribute to the early diagnosis and risk assessment of peri-implant diseases.
The aim of this project is to evaluate the association between peri-implant health, peri-implant mucositis, peri-implantitis, and peri-implant crevicular fluid levels of aMMP-8 and IL-1β in postmenopausal women, together with clinical and radiographic parameters. Postmenopausal women with at least one functional dental implant will be recruited and classified into three groups according to their peri-implant status. Clinical peri-implant parameters will be recorded, standardized radiographic examinations will be performed, and peri-implant crevicular fluid samples will be collected using the PerioPaper method. Levels of aMMP-8 and IL-1β will be quantified using enzyme-linked immunosorbent assay (ELISA).
The obtained data will be analyzed using advanced statistical methods to investigate the relationships between biomarker levels and clinical and radiographic disease parameters. In addition, the diagnostic performance of aMMP-8 and IL-1β for distinguishing peri-implantitis will be evaluated using receiver operating characteristic (ROC) analyses, and potential threshold values will be explored. The project is expected to provide novel insights into the role of local inflammatory biomarkers in peri-implant diseases among postmenopausal women, contribute to the identification of high-risk individuals, and support the development of personalized preventive and therapeutic strategies.
